&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;We will be posting info regarding the 2013 Student Selects season soon.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t; &lt;b&gt;Our entry deadline has now been set for April 5th, 2013.&lt;/b&gt; &l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;&amp;nbsp;As our sixth year of Student Selects: A Young Filmmakers Showcase draws to a close, we will conclude with the premiere broadcasts of this of our 2012 Student Selects in two parts this September, on the 21st and 28th respectively. Parts 1 and 2 each reflect the stunning creativity, ingenuity and diligence of young filmmakers from across the state with a wide variety of unique short films. Join us as we celebrate the finest achievements of Arkansas' youngest filmmakers! &l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;In addition to our Student Selects films, for the third consecutive year the THEA Foundation has awarded four $2,500 scholarships to graduating seniors in the following categories: screenwriting, directing, cinematography and editing.&lt;br&gt;Winners of the 2012 Student Selects scholarship competition are:&lt;/p&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;Screenwriting  Emily Webb, Fayetteville High School, Colors in White"&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Directing  Marcus Menefee, Hot Springs High School, Ratical&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Cinematography  Jack Carroll, Fayetteville High School, Colors in White.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;Editing  Harrison Smith, Fayetteville High School, Colors in White&lt;br&gt;&l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;p&gt;Every single student film entered shows hard work, talent, creativity and promise, Casey Sanders, AETN producer and Little Rock Film Festival youth and education coordinator, said. I congratulate the students whose creations garnered them a scholarship and equally applaud each and every entrant for their effort and for participating in the rich and rewarding work of filmmaking.&lt;br&gt;To compete for scholarships, seniors had to guarantee that they were the sole producer of the selected category. Scholarships will be awarded to the students institution of choice, regardless of planned major, grade point average or test scores.&lt;br&gt;Winning entries will be posted to www.aetn.org/studentselects.&lt;br&gt;Student Selects will premiere on AETN in two parts Fridays, Sept. 21 and 28, at 9 each night, and will include the following films:&l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Colors in White - Fayetteville High School &l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;A young woman struggles to overcome a life-changing tragedy&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Time to Forget - Har-Ber High School&lt;br&gt;While running from his past, a young man finds hope in the future.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Ratical - Hot Springs High School&lt;br&gt;In this surreal short, humans are at odds with a cunning rodent&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The Kings in Winter - Fayetteville High School&lt;br&gt;Wildlife around the Kings River are the focus of this nature documentary&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Killing Crime - Cabot High School&lt;br&gt;A comedic short about thwarting an attempted break-in&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;A Midwest Story - Har-Ber High School&lt;br&gt;A documentary about the Har-Ber High School orchestra's involvement in the renowned Midwest music competition&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Mother - Fayetteville High School&lt;br&gt;A film featuring otherworldly stop motion animation&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Right Here With You - Har-Ber High School&lt;br&gt;A man returns to seek revenge on his would-be murderers in this crime drama&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Black and White - Conway High School West&lt;br&gt;A dramatic music video revolving around a young woman's chase after a young man&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The Search - Homeschooled&lt;br&gt;A girl finds guidance on her journey in this short allegorical film.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Whitey's Chicken - Rogers Heritage High School&lt;br&gt;A local philanthropist and sports enthusiast is highlighted in this short documentary&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Untitled - Springdale High School&lt;br&gt;An abstract music video set amorphous electronic music&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Humanimation - Ozark Foothills Film Festival&lt;br&gt;A short claymation film about the importance of the Humane Society&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Derailed - Conway High School West&lt;br&gt;A troubled young man finds it difficult to cope with being ignored in this atmospheric film&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The Easy Life of Mr. Rosenaur - Fayetteville High School&lt;br&gt;A short documentary on the drama instructor at Fayetteville High School
